Default Do you give your kids...Castor oil?

In olden days, Castor oil was given orally to babies and kids, also adults used to take for bowel movements and clear constipation. This is what I read on the internet. But, these days I have never heard any Parent giving it to their child.

1.
Why do Parents not give these days when it is so cheap and easily available?

2. Do you give it to your kids once in a while to clear their stomachs/intestines even though they don't have constipation?

3.Can we give even if the child is not constipated?

4. Does it really improve immunity and help fight illnesses? I am not talking after you fall sick but as a preventive.

5.What are side effects?

6. Is it harmful and so that is why Parents don't give these days?

7. What age kids can take?

Please reply...and also would be thankful if you could give me the info.
Also please share your experiences and that of your kids when you gave them.

My mom used to give castor oil drops (2 to 3 )mixed with my milk(mothers milk) to my DS when he was baby daily in the morning(called Uggu in telugu) castor oil we bought from pharmacy used as laxative. it worked very good and I dont see any problem. even now when my son is constipated which happens occassionally, I give him 1/4 teaspoon of castor oil and it cleans out bowl in 6 to 8 hours.
